What You’ll Do  

The Irrigation Technician, under the supervision of the Golf Course Superintendent/Assistant Superintendent, is responsible for the programming, operation, repair, and maintenance of the golf course’s irrigation system.


Day to Day Responsibilities


· Waters all golf course turf as needed with input from the Golf Course Superintendent/Assistant Superintendent.

· Meets with Superintendent and Assistant Superintendent for daily communication on course needs

· Monitors weather conditions and adjust watering programs accordingly in conjunction with the Golf Course Superintendents/Assistants goals.

· Assist in maintaining records of rainfall totals and watering cycles.

· Repair the irrigation system, heads, and pipes as needed.

· Maintains inventory and ordering of irrigation system parts and supplies

· Works with the Golf Course Superintendent/Assistant Superintendent to evaluate and edit watering programs in the irrigation software as needed.

· Maintains pumps, pumpstation and pump house

· Maintains the cleaning/locating of all Sprinkler heads, valve and wiring boxes

What We’re Looking For


Must Haves: 

· two year’s experience in irrigation systems, plumbing, landscaping, or other related field.

· Ability to work under ground level in making repairs to irrigation system

· A do it right the first time attitude

· Trouble shooting abilities

· Ability to weld pipe


Nice-to-Haves:  

· Landscape irrigation background

· Knowledge in Rainbird Cirrus Pro Controller system
